# Break-Glass: Tallygraph Sidecar

If the Tallygraph metrics-aggregation sidecar loses its token and dashboards go dark, use break-glass. Page secondary on-call first. Open the Copperline vault console, select the tallygraph-bg role, and confirm the audit banner. Access auto-expires in 30 minutes. File an incident note within the hour. The passphrase you need to unseal the role follows.

strongbox words: druath-quenael

### Flaky incremental rebuilds on Pressvane CI

Heads up for reviewers: if the preview build only regenerated a handful of pages but the diff touches a shared layout, the incremental cache probably went stale. It happens when two branches share a cache key after a rebase. Quick fix is rerunning with the cache-bust flag — don't approve until the full rebuild passes. You can tell which cache snapshot the job used from the token below.

build token for fajop-kageg: htk14_a2d40227103e0f

MEMO — Sales Leads Only

Team, good news: Brindlemart has agreed to pilot our ShelfSync units in six of their Westholm stores starting next month. Keep this under your hats until their PR folks sign off. Mira will circulate the pitch deck Friday so we're all telling the same story. Before you talk to anyone externally, read the note below.

internal memo for yajef-tagag: Headcount on the Ralwyn team goes from 9 to 80 by the end of January. Gross margin on Ralwyn came in at 15 percent against a plan of 10 percent.

Subject: Job queue migration — heads up

Welcome aboard. This week we begin replacing Hollowpine's homegrown queue with the new Drayward scheduler. Please do not merge anything touching the old worker directories until the shim lands. Dual-write mode starts Thursday; expect duplicate log lines, which is expected and harmless. Verify your local environment against the staging build token pasted below.

session token of kahag-bawip = htk6_729d08

Subject: i18n extraction script handoff

Team — the new extract-strings script for the Lumenpress partner build is live. Run it nightly against the shared catalog branch; it flags untranslated keys and pushes a report to the localization queue. If it stalls, kill and rerun — it's idempotent. The report endpoint requires auth; use the bearer token below.

login token, tagef-tagep: eyJhbGciOiJIUzI1NiIsInR5cCI6IkpXVCJ9.eyJzdWIiOiIBXyeYEoalzIn0.6TI7VhOJMHm9